Examples
“Let⟳ it be Rome, Milan, Naples, Florence, Turin, Venice, or Switzerland, and ‘egad!’ (as Bayes saith,) I will connubiate and join⟳ you; and we will write⟳ a new ‘Inferno’ in our Paradise.”
“So much for the desire of these interesting creatures to—we don't say⟳ marry⟳, because the word is not genteel, and is rather discountenanced at the college—but to connubiate.”
“I looked at her and hoped we might connubiate but she ignored me.”
